    I use the magical GLAD Press n Seal that Jennifer's husband invented (I know, right) to hold my die cuts, instead of purple tape. I recently made several posters for a party using text die cuts, and it would have taken forever to get them lined up and glued down. Tape down a sheet of Press n Seal sticky side up. Once you have all of your die cuts arranged how you like (backwards, of course) you can glue everything all at once and don't get glue on your fingers!!! PLUS, because the Press n Seal does just that, everything is held down and won't curl or warp while it's drying. It releases from cardstock AND paper beautifully, without leaving residue.     I’m loving your videos, thank you so very much for sharing your amazing talent. I’m a little confused with all the beautiful foils available. Are the heating foil & the non-heat foil (like your other video I’m just about to watch) the same foil? Or do I need different foil types depending on whether I’m using the laminator/toner technique or the other method? I hope this makes sense and can’t wait to play with this technique! ❤️🇦🇺 love from Australia x

    • @jennifermcguireink
      @jennifermcguireink  3 ปีที่แล้ว

      It is confusing because we have so many beautiful options these days. They are not the same. There are toner activated foils and heat/pressure activated. The former goes through the laminar and the latter is for machines like Spellbinders Glimmer system.
